Vigil at 9/11 Memorial
NEW YORK (FOX5NY) - Hundreds of people attended a vigil at the 9/11 Memorial on Monday afternoon to honor the victims and first responders of the Paris terror attacks.
Flowers in blue, white and red were placed by visitors at the Survivor Tree.
9/11 Memorial President Joe Daniels, 9/11 Memorial Board Member and former U.S. Ambassador to France Craig Stapleton, and Bertrand Lortholary, Consul General of France in New York,gave remarks to the crowd.
After a moment of silence, the French National Anthem was played.
